Mumbai: COVID-19 cases crosses 50,000-mark in the city

The number of COVID-19 cases in Mumbai crossed the 50,000 mark on Monday with the city reporting as many as 50,085 confirmed cases. India's financial capital added 1311 new cases on Monday and 64 fatalities. The total death toll in Mumbai stands at 1702 so far. The number of active patients stood at 26,125. 

Mumbai accounts for 57 percent of Maharashtra's total cases and 54 percent of the state's total COVID-19 deaths.

Maharashtra added 2553 new cases in the last 24 hours with the state tally at 88,528, as per Monday evening update. The death toll in the state stands at 3,169.
